    How to Build a Good Role Play Character

    First imagine the most ultimate bad ass character you can think of with crap loads of power and a really awesome weapon to boot. Now throw him away because that is the one thing you don't want to have happen. Very good, next step.

    Second, take a minute to come up with a different character that has zero to no super powers. If you must have one then put some limits on that characters powers. The limiter can be anything so long as they can't get away with just solely relying on that power.

    Third, write a short story or some such about the character. This step is totally voluntary but it will allow you to explore what your character is like and what he/she can do. It also gives you chance to learn your characters behaviors and abilities. That will help when you get to the fourth step.

    Fourth, roleplay it. Get your character on the roleplays and see what the rest of the group makes of it. Do they like it? Hate it? Feel sad for it? Get some personal opinions and incorporate those into your character style.

    The reason we don't make a super character is that its boring. No one wants to read about someone who doesn't struggle and just goes from one fight to one fight and winning with the swing of an axe. Not only that but it becomes very difficult to stop one self from powerplaying/god modding. All of this can be avoided with the usual run of the mill average guy with nothing particularly special about himself/herself. We love reading about a person that struggles through conflicts and barely scrapes by. It also becomes next to impossible to powerplay/god mod so long as you stay within your characters limits.
